Scientific Name | Acrolophia bolusii Rolfe |
Higher Classification | Monocotyledons |
Family | ORCHIDACEAE |
Synonyms | Acrolophia cochlearis in sense of Bolus (1893) |
National Status |
Status and Criteria | Vulnerable B1ab(ii,iii,v) |
Assessment Date | 2008/06/20 |
Assessor(s) | H. Kurzweil & D. Raimondo |
Justification | EOO <18 200 km², fewer than ten known locations continue to decline due to alien plant invasion. |
Distribution |
Endemism | South African endemic |
Provincial distribution | Western Cape |
Range | Hopefield to Bredasdorp. |
Habitat and Ecology |
Major system | Terrestrial |
Major habitats | Agulhas Sand Fynbos, Hangklip Sand Fynbos, Cape Flats Sand Fynbos |
Description | Coastal sandy flats, usually below 50 m. |
Threats |
Coastal foreland habitat where this species occurss is impacted by rapid urban development and invasive acacias. Development and invasive species has caused extinction of subpopulations on the Cape Flats. |
Population |
Population trend | Decreasing |
